Esta dissertação apresenta uma ferramenta de apoio à decisão, baseada na Metodologia Multicritérios de Apoio à Decisão - MCDA, através do desenvolvimento de um software denominado Reasoning Maps. O software permite, de maneira integrada, a construção de mapas cognitivos, suas diversas análises topológicas e o cadastramento e análise de alternativas. Aborda um estudo de caso procurando demonstrar os recursos utilizados na criação, inicialmente, de um mapa cognitivo conciso, os diversos tipos de análises topológicas - caminhos, clusters e análise concisa, que corresponde à análise das causalidades entre conceitos do mapa. Evidencia a transformação do mapa conciso em um mapa difuso através da modelização dos graus de influência percebida pelo tomador de decisão. Procede com a entrada de medidores de performance (descritores), utilizados como parâmetro de avaliação de alternativas. Elabora o cadastro e a análise das alternativas utilizando os operadores fuzzy: Máximo, Média Ponderada, Mediana e Agregação Linear como suporte para efetivação dos cálculos. Gera relatórios das análises em tela e impressos. Permite ao decisor conhecer melhor o ambiente decisório e melhorar o nível de avaliação das alternativas. Formula conclusões e faz sugestões visando o aperfeiçoamento do estudo, no encerramento do texto. Um estudo de caso foi empregado para teste do software em uma situação real de apoio à decisão e é também descrito ao longo da dissertação.

This thesis focuses on studying the way in which individuals' adaptation mechanizms influence their behavior and the outcomes in different games. In all the models presented here the emphasis is put on the adaptation process and its elements, rather than on the equilibrium behavior of the players.
The thesis consists of three papers.
The first one focuses on the importance of the way the information is exchanged in the context of Repeated Prisoner's Dilemma game. In Chapter 2 we build a simulation model imitating the structure of human reasoning in order to study how people face a Repeated Prisoner's Dilemma game. The results are ranged starting from individual learning in which case the worst result -defection- is obtained, passing through a partial imitation, where individuals could end up in cooperation or defection, and reaching the other extreme of social learning, where mutual cooperation can be obtained. The influence of some particular strategies on the attainment of cooperation is also considered. Those differences in the results of the three scenarios we have constructed suggest that one should be very careful when deciding which one to choose.
Chapter 3 studies the process of coalition formation when players are unsure about the true benefit of belonging to a given coalition. Under such strong incomplete information scenario, we use a Case-Based Decision Theory approach to study the underlying dynamic process. We show that such process can be modeled as a non-stationary Markov process. Our main result shows that any rest point of such dynamics can be approached by a sequence of similar "perturbed" dynamics in which players learn all the information about the value of each possible coalition
In Chapter 4 we study the dynamics of an experience good market using a two-sided adaptation Agent Based Computational Economics (ACE) model. The main focus of the analysis is the influence of consumers' habits on market structure. Our results show that given characteristics of consumers' behavior might sustain the diversity in the market both in terms of quality and firms' size. We observe that the more adaptive one side of the market is, the more the market reflects its interests.
